Q: What is the best time of year to visit Map Of Western Queensland?
A: The best time to visit depends on what you’re hoping to see and do. Generally, the cooler months of April to September are a popular time to visit, as temperatures are more mild and there is less rainfall. However, if you’re interested in seeing wildflowers or experiencing the wet season, you may want to plan your trip for a different time of year.
